What is White Squall about?
The narrative of White Squall unfolds like this: In 1960, a hardy group of prep school students boards an old-fashioned sailing ship. With Capt. Christopher Sheldon at the helm, the oceangoing voyage is intended to teach the boys fortitude and discipline. But the youthful crew are about to get some unexpected instruction in survival when they get caught in the clutches of a white squall storm.

Cast and characters of White Squall
White Squall is anchored by Jeff Bridges, Caroline Goodall, John Savage, and Scott Wolf, working under the direction of Ridley Scott. Casting is half the battle, and this ensemble pulls its weight.
The script comes from Todd Robinson, whose writing keeps the dialogue sharp. You can trace the full credits and filmographies on IMDb and TMDB.
